PHOTOS: How reigning and former Miss Uganda beauty queens rocked Young Achievers Awards red carpet

The Young Achievers Awards red carpet was graced by three winners of the Miss Uganda crown! Newly wed Sylvia Namutebi who won the crown in 2011, her immediate successor Phionah Bizzu  and the reigning queen Leah Kagasa were all on the same red carpet coincidentally.

Sylvia Namutebi…well, this newly wed and wife went for the cute chic look. With a matching choker, shoes, clutch and short dress to accentuate the look, she pulled off a courageous look that is not for the faint of hearts.

Phionah Bizzu read from a different page as she covered more skin that Sylvia. She gracefully had her moment in very comfortable attire that kept as stylish and classy.

 

Reigning queen, Leah Kagasa rocked with innocence in a white number.
